Abstract
Electroplating has been successfully conducted for over one hundred years. However, during the last twenty years dramatic strides in nickel and chromium electroplating systems have significantly improved the appearance and corrosion resistance of the deposits. Improvements in productivity and consistency and a reduction in environmental concerns have accompanied these performance improvements. The automotive industry is now utilizing these economical corrosion resistant electroplating systems for improved performance.
